Safety

While baby carriers are convenient however, they also carry several dangers, including falling and suffocation. Use your infant carrier according to the directions, and follow the manufacturer's guidelines on weight and height for your child. Also, before buying, check the CPSC's website for safety recalls. If your baby carrier is recalled, don't use it. Contact the manufacturer for an alternative.

In addition to making sure that your infant car seat meets the necessary safety standards You'll also want to look for one that is comfortable and user-friendly. User-Friendliness

Parents should also search for car seats that are easy to use. This includes a base that's easy to put in your vehicle, a handle that's easy to lift from the base, and straps that are easily adjusted without the need to rethread or move the harness. Additionally, parents should consider seats that have clearly labeled installation guides and an base that has built-in bubble levels that show whether it's secured in the vehicle.

Infants should also be comfortable, so search for a seat that offers plenty of padding and support for the head and back. Seats that are soft and have straps are ideal. The more comfortable your car seat is more likely that your child will cry. This means that they'll be safer during the journey.

Some infant seats come with extra features that make them more practical, such as the ability to rotate the baby to look at you when getting them in and out of the seat. Additionally some infant car seats snap directly into strollers, which is ideal for families who often switch cars or take public transportation.

It's important to find seats that have simple cleaning procedures. Babies spit up, have diaper blowouts, and spread their sticky hands all over everything, so it's best car seats for newborns to find an automobile seat that is easy to wipe down or tossed in the washer with no hassle.

Convenience

A car seat for infants is a rear-facing vehicle seat that connects to an existing base in your vehicle. These seats are designed to keep babies in a safe and comfortable environment until they reach their weight and height limits. This is usually around 18kg. Some models can also be used as a travel system, making them into a stroller to use while on the move. These car seats all-in-one are perfect for families that require changing vehicles or travel frequently.

When you are choosing an infant carrier seat car seat, choose one that is easy to install and adjust. Buckles, installation straps and the handle should be easy to access and operate. Similarly, the adjustable straps for the headrest and harness should be simple to tighten and loosen particularly for children who are growing rapidly. Choose a design that is simple and comes with numerous safety features, like bubble levels built in to help you achieve the perfect fit.

Some models allow you to rotate the seat 360 degrees, which is beneficial if your baby sleeps in the car or you're trying to get them in and out of it. Ideally, you should choose an infant car seat with an upright position that provides better support for babies and reduces their chances of sudden death.

A convenient handle and canopy are also extras that can make a significant difference to your everyday routine. The best car seats for babies have handles that can be lowered and raised by a single button. They are simple to use even if you've got hands full or your child is asleep in the seat. Some seats come with an umbrella that can be easily pulled down from the bottom.
